The use of line art is fundamental to this icon's identity. Line art refers to illustrations composed exclusively of lines—without fills, colors, gradients, or textures. This style emphasizes clarity and legibility across a wide range of mediums and devices, from digital interfaces and mobile apps to printed maps and signage. The absence of solid color allows the icon to be easily scalable without losing definition or sharpness. In contrast to photorealistic images that may lose quality when resized, line art remains crisp even at 1x or 2x resolution, making it ideal for use in responsive web designs, navigation systems, and public transit applications.
